A:AnswerYou can purchase a Carpet Glider tool separately. It's part number 2038429 and can be purchased through BISSELL online or over the phone at 800-237-7691. The Powerfresh Steam Mop with the soft white microfiber mop pad on sits on top of the Carpet Glider allowing you to gently refresh your carpets with the power of steam.To refresh your carpets it is recommended to move the steam mop in a continuous motion over your carpet.This item is not intended to be used as a carpet cleaner, only as a carpet refresher/deodorizer.

A:AnswerHi Jmh - Steam temperatures around the steam outlet get no lower than 94 degrees Celsius (201
degrees Fahrenheit). It is important to remember with the pad off, steam cools significantly
when it hits the ambient air.
